Ingredients:
- 3 ripe bananas, mashed
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- ¼ cup brown sugar
- 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¼ cup milk
Cinnamon-Sugar Topping:
- 2 tablespoons gran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Directions:
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our a loaf pan or line it with parchment paper for easy removal later.
- In a large mixing bowl, mash the bananas until smooth. The more ripe they are, the sweeter and more flavorful your bread will be!
- Add the wet ingredients: Stir in the granulated sugar, brown sugar, melted butter, eggs, and vanilla extract. Mix until everything is well combined.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the dry ingredients: Comb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and ground cinnamon.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, alternating with the milk. Stir gently until just combined—don’t overmix!
- Pour the batter into your prepared loaf pan and smooth the top for an even bake.
- For the finishing touch, mix the cinnamon-sugar topping ingredients together and sprinkle evenly over the batter.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 50-60 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Your kitchen will smell amazing!
- Allow the bread to c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Slice and enjoy this deliciously unique treat!

How to Store Snickerdoodle Banana Bread Recipe
To keep your Snickerdoodle Banana Bread fresh, store it at room temperature in an airtight container or tightly wrapped in plastic wrap. It will stay good for about 3-4 days. For longer storage, consider freezing the bread. Wrap it tightly in foil or transfer it to a freezer-safe bag, and it can last up to 3 months. Just thaw at room temperature when you’re ready to enjoy!
Expert Tips for Perfect Snickerdoodle Banana Bread Recipe
- Ensure your bananas are very ripe for maximum sweetness and flavor.
- Don’t overmix the batter to keep the bread light and fluffy.
- Feel free to substitute the butter with applesauce for a lighter version.
- Experiment with adding nuts or chocolate chips for extra texture and flavor.
Delicious Variations
- Nutty Banana Bread: Add chopped walnuts or pecans for a crunchy contrast.
- Chocolate Chip Delight: Mix in semi-sweet chocolate chips for an indulgent treat.
- Pumpkin Spice Snickerdoodle: Substitute half the bananas with canned pumpkin for a seasonal twist.
Frequently Asked Questions
-
Can I use frozen bananas?
Yes! Just thaw them and mash thoroughly. Ensure to drain any excess liquid before mixing. -
How can I make this gluten-free?
Substitute the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end. Make sure it contains xanthan gum for better texture. -
Why did my banana bread turn out dense?
Overmixing or too much liquid can cause density. Be gentle when folding in ingredients, and check your banana measurements.
